About this property

MULTIPLE OFFERS. SUBMIT ALL OFFERS BY 10am on MONDAY, APRIL 11. Beautifully updated 4 bed 2.5 bath on one of the largest lots in the community. Updates throughout include designer lighting, luxury vinyl plank flooring, new carpet, painted cabinets and more. This functional floorplan offers a flex space for a formal dining or home office and a half bath, just off of the foyer. The large family room is anchored by a wood burning fireplace and overlooks the stunning kitchen. The large eat in kitchen is well equipped with plenty of storage and prep space. The owner's suite is located on the first floor. Upstairs you will find 3 enormous bedrooms with great closets. The secondary bathroom and large game room complete this incredible home. Out back, you will discover a wonderful covered patio and an almost new above ground swimming pool. The pool features an oxygenated filter system and pump. The large lot is truly a special find and backs to private farm.

Texas

Living in Texas means access to four of the nation’s most dynamic metro economies — Dallas–Fort Worth’s corporate and logistics powerhouse, Houston’s global energy and medical hub, Austin’s tech-driven and culturally iconic Live Music Capital of the World, and San Antonio’s historic yet steadily expanding military and healthcare center. The state blends economic scale with cultural significance, rooted in independence, entrepreneurship, and a strong sense of place — from Friday night football to world-renowned barbecue and music festivals. For homebuyers, Texas offers comparatively attainable housing, no personal income tax, and master-planned communities built around space and convenience; for investors, continued population growth, business relocation, and diversified industries create sustained demand across urban cores, suburbs, and emerging secondary markets.
